Background technology
When potato harvester works in sandy loam, general separator is only needed to be separated with sandy soil by potato.But when gathering in the crops potato in clay loam, there will be a lot of soil block and be mingled in potato, hack can only be separated by general separator, and the soil block that diameter is larger enters hopper together with potato, makes reaping machine work.How soil block and potato being thoroughly separated is the biggest problem of the outer potato harvester of Present Domestic, and soil block cannot be separated with potato by existing potato harvester, limits the scope of application of potato harvester.

The present invention compared with prior art has following effect:
The present invention is on the basis of existing potato harvester, be provided with soil crushing device, soil crushing device is arranged on potato harvester first conveyer belt first half, and Main Function smashes gathering in the crops the soil block come up, thus the soil block quantity entered in conveyer belt is reduced.In addition, the present invention is also provided with earth separation device, and earth separation device is arranged on above potato second conveyer belt, and Main Function sub-elects potato and soil block, and be sent on respective conveyer belt.The setting of above-mentioned two devices, is effectively separated clay loam soil block with potato, adds the scope of application of potato harvester, and the results under making this reaping machine not only be applicable to sandy soil environment, are also applicable to the results under clay loam environment.

Reaping machine will excavate the soil that gets up and potato is sent to the second conveyer belt through hack mechanism and the first conveyer belt and cauline leaf sorter, substantially hack weeds cauline leaf is separated with potato, only remaining a small amount of soil block and potato are transported on the second conveyer belt, by the barbed conveyer belt lateral transfer on the second conveyer belt, through soil distributing apparatus, potato and soil block separate by soil distributing apparatus again, enter respective conveyer belt respectively.Feeding conveyer belt is divided into two parts, is potato is sent into hopper, and soil block is discharged outside car by another side.
The mechanism principle of earth separation device 10: because soil block is irregularly shaped, soil block quality is also larger relative to potato, so the frictional force of soil block on barbed conveyer belt is greater than potato, according to the difference of these physical propertys, many group hairbrush are adopted to be separated, because the frictional force of soil block is greater than potato, so potato can enter anterior conveyer belt enter hopper, soil block can arrive longitudinal rolling bar by Fen Tu mechanism and enter outside rear portion conveyer belt eliminating car.
The motion of Fen Tu mechanism is driven by hydraulic motor 21, slows down through drive sprocket 22 and driven sprocket 23, drives the hairbrush fixed mount 28 on chain to realize rotary motion by driving shaft 26 and driven shaft 27.The height of Fen Tu mechanism and the second conveyer belt and angle divide the height regulating mechanism 29 on native bracing frame 10-1 to adjust two door shapes.
Brush member 25 is assembled by the hairbrush of speciality, and the row of hairbrush group is defined as 6-12 row according to separation soil block effect and overall structure, and the quantity of often arranging hairbrush is defined as 40-80 according to the width of the second conveyer belt and the spacing of hairbrush.

The effect of the cutting disc assembly 13 of present embodiment: when digging cutter scoops up soil and potato together, meeting is toward both sides flowing, and cutting disc blocks its flow locations, and rotation auxiliary soil and potato are transported on conveyer belt.
The effect of present embodiment pressing roller assembly 14: the hard stratum of top can be crushed, not allow soil and potato move forward; When tractor enters field, having the effect of assistance operator's range estimation to ridge, is exactly pressing roller center and ridge center superposition.

Operation principle of the present invention is:
Potato harvester of the present invention is by the tractor-drawn of more than 35 horsepowers, when advancing, press wheel flattens ridge, and soil block is crushed, cutting disc assembly is by cut-outs such as weeds, and potato is dug out by digging cutter assembly simultaneously, sends in hopper by the first conveyer belt, the second conveyer belt and feeding conveyer belt by potato, because each conveyer belt is all made up of the link of interval certain size, while conveying, soil is disposed.In order to prevent potato broken skin, the second conveyer belt adopts special rubber outer link, and soil on the first conveyer belt is more, and the speed of feeding conveyer belt is lower, so do not adopt rubber outer.The soil crushing device set up by the present invention and earth separation device, make the potato of gathering in the crops in clay loam cleaner.
